Solutions for "highly praised crossword clue" by Letter Count
6 Letters
LAUDED: Praised highly, especially in a public context.
7 Letters
HONORED: Regarded with great respect; given distinction or acclaim.
VAUNTED: Praised or boasted about, often excessively.
8 Letters
ESTEEMED: Held in high regard; respected or admired.
EXTOLLED: Praised enthusiastically.
9 Letters
ACCLAIMED: Widely recognized and admired; highly praised by many.
COMMENDED: Praised formally or officially.
